FOURTH AMENDMENT TO SENIOR SECURED FIRST LIEN TERM LOAN CREDIT AGREEMENT

This FOURTH AMENDMENT TO SENIOR SECURED FIRST LIEN TERM LOAN CREDIT AGREEMENT (this “Amendment”) is entered into as of March 19, 2025, among Clean Energy, a California corporation (the “Borrower”), Clean Energy Fuels Corp, a Delaware corporation (the “Parent”), the undersigned Subsidiary Guarantors, Alter Domus Products Corp. (in its individual capacity, “Alter Domus”), as administrative agent (in such capacity, the “Administrative Agent”) for the lenders party to the Credit Agreement referred to below (collectively, the “Lenders”), and the undersigned Lenders.

RECITALS

WHEREAS, the Borrower, the Parent, the Administrative Agent, Alter Domus, as collateral agent (in such capacity, the “Collateral Agent”), and the Lenders are party to that certain Senior Secured First Lien Term Loan Credit Agreement, dated as of December 12, 2023 (as amended by that certain Successor Agent Agreement and First Amendment to Senior Secured First Lien Term Loan Credit Agreement, dated as of March 22, 2024, that certain Limited Consent and Second Amendment to Senior Secured First Lien Term Loan Credit Agreement, dated as of May 8, 2024, and as further amended by that certain Limited Consent and Third Amendment to Senior Secured First Lien Term Loan Credit Agreement, dated as of July 22, 2024 and as further amended, supplemented or otherwise modified prior to the date hereof, the “Credit Agreement”);

WHEREAS, pursuant to the Credit Agreement, the Lenders have made Loans to the Borrower and provided certain other credit accommodations to the Borrower;

WHEREAS, the Lenders party hereto constitute all of the Lenders;

WHEREAS, Parent desires to repurchase up to Fifteen Million Dollars ($15,000,000) in shares of common stock of Parent from time to time in the open market or through privately negotiated transactions (the “Subject Transactions”);

WHEREAS, pursuant to the Credit Agreement, Parent may not make Restricted Payments, such as the repurchase of shares of Parent, except as permitted under Section 9.04 of the Credit Agreement;

WHEREAS, the Loan Parties have requested that the Lenders agree to amend Section 9.04 of the Credit Agreement to permit the Subject Transactions;

WHEREAS, the Lenders party hereto and the Administrative Agent, together with the Borrower, the Parent and the Subsidiary Guarantors, have agreed to amend certain provisions of the Credit Agreement, upon the terms and conditions as set forth herein and to be effective as of the Fourth Amendment Effective Date (as defined below).

NOW THEREFORE, for and in consideration of the mutual covenants and agreements herein contained and other good and valuable consideration, the receipt and sufficiency of which are hereby acknowledged and confessed, the parties hereto hereby agree as follows:


Section 1.Defined Terms.  Each capitalized term used herein, but not otherwise defined herein, has the meaning given such term in the Credit Agreement.

Section 2.Amendments.  In reliance on the representations, warranties, covenants and agreements contained in this Amendment, and subject to the satisfaction of the conditions precedent set forth in Section 3 hereof, the Credit Agreement is, effective as of the Fourth Amendment Effective Date (as defined below), hereby amended as follows:

2.1Amendment to Section 3.02(c)(ii).

(a)Section 3.02(c)(ii) is hereby amended and restated to read in its entirety as follows:

“(ii)To make an election to pay a portion (up to but not exceeding seventy-five percent (75%)) of the interest due on a given Interest Payment Date in kind, the Borrower must give written notice thereof in substantially the form of Exhibit N (a “PIK Election”) to the Administrative Agent on the date that is at least 10 Business Days prior to the Interest Payment Date (or such later date as the Administrative Agent may agree in its sole discretion); provided that, the Borrower shall be deemed to have delivered a PIK Election with respect to $5,000,000 of interest due on the Initial Loans on the Interest Payment Dates occurring on each of March 31, 2025, June 30, 2025 and September 30, 2025 (the “2025 PIK Elections”); provided further that, for the avoidance of doubt, such 2025 PIK Elections shall not limit the Borrower’s ability to deliver additional PIK Elections for such Interest Payment Dates in excess of $5,000,000. Delivery of a PIK Election with respect to any Interest Payment Date shall be irrevocable unless otherwise agreed by the Lenders and the Administrative Agent. If the Borrower does not timely make a PIK Election in accordance with the preceding sentence, all of the then accrued interest for which no PIK Election has previously been made shall automatically and irrevocably be payable in cash on such Interest Payment Date. PIK Interest, once paid-in-kind, shall for all purposes under this Agreement and the other Loan Documents be deemed to be principal of the Loans, shall bear interest in accordance with this Section 3.02, and shall be payable in cash on the date the Loans become due and payable on the Maturity Date.”
